A warm welcome to the Angular 19: Deep Dive into Modern Web Development course by Uplatz.Angular is a TypeScript-based open-source front-end framework developed and maintained by Google. It is used for building dynamic, scalable, and high-performance web applications. Angular follows a component-based architecture and supports Single Page Applications (SPA), which provide a seamless user experience by dynamically updating content without reloading the entire page.Angular 19 is the latest stable release of the Angular framework, bringing performance improvements, new features, and enhanced developer experience. It continues the evolution of Angular with better state management, enhanced routing, and improved API integrations.Angular continues to be a powerful frontend framework that offers speed, efficiency, and a modern development experience. It is an excellent choice for developers, enterprises, and startups looking to build high-performance web applications.How Angular WorksAngular follows a structured workflow based on components, templates, and services.
